Мультиагентная система с памятью: тестируем локально и не сходим с ума

Google Cloud предлагает не улетать в облако для отладки агентов — Dev Signal поможет всё проверить на локальной машине.
Разработка мультиагентных систем — это как пытаться скоординировать трёх котов, каждый из которых уверен, что он главный. А если добавить ещё и память, то получается уже не просто цирк, а целый театр абсурда. Google Cloud, видимо, насмотревшись на мучения разработчиков, выпустил инструмент Dev Signal, который позволяет тестировать таких агентов локально.
Суть проста: вы пишете агентов на Python, даёте им память (чтобы помнили, кто кого обидел), и гоняете всё это на своём ноутбуке, не тратя драгоценные кредиты в облаке. Dev Signal эмулирует среду Google Cloud, так что можно быть уверенным — в проде всё не развалится.
Конечно, локальное тестирование не заменит полноценного нагрузочного, но для отладки логики и проверки взаимодействия агентов — самое то. Особенно когда очередной агент забывает, что ему сказали пять секунд назад, и вы начинаете подозревать у него Альцгеймер.
Разработчикам на заметку: Dev Signal поддерживает работу с памятью через специальный API, так что ваши агенты смогут помнить контекст диалога или историю действий. И это без необходимости поднимать Redis или ещё какую-то тяжёлую артиллерию.
Комментарий студии METABYTE: Локальное тестирование мультиагентных систем — это как репетиция перед спектаклем: лучше найти баги на сцене своего ноутбука, чем перед зрителями в продакшене. Мы в METABYTE тоже любим всё сначала обкатать локально, чтобы потом не краснеть за вылетевшие агенты.